Contexts (4) — told apart by current->preempt_count, checked with in_*():
process (sleeps ✓) · softirq · hardirq · nmi. 2–4 = in_interrupt(), no sleep.
5th state: process-but-atomic (spinlock / preempt_disable): in_task()=1 but
in_atomic()=1 → can't sleep. Why msleep-under-spinlock = BUG: scheduling while atomic.
preempt_count (one word): 0x1 preempt/spinlock · 0x100 softirq · 0x10000 hardirq.
in_atomic() = count≠0 = "can't sleep" (unreliable on PREEMPT=n: spinlock doesn't bump it).
in_softirq() also true when just BH-disabled; precise = in_serving_softirq().
current (arm64) = mrs sp_el0. Kernel runs on SP_EL1/EL2 (SPSel=1) → SP_EL0 free →
holds current; __switch_to updates it. kthread: current valid but mm==NULL
(borrows active_mm). Non-volatile asm → cacheable (invariant per thread).
Ordering ladder: plain (broken) → READ_ONCE/WRITE_ONCE (compiler: 1 access, no
tear/fuse; NOT atomic/ordering) → atomic_t (ldxr/stxr) → release/acquire, RCU
(ordering) → spinlock/mutex (mutual exclusion).
Bottom halves: softirq (10 fixed, core-only) · tasklet (runs in softirq, isn't one; deprecated) · timer_list (softirq) · hrtimer (hardirq) · workqueue (process, sleeps) · threaded IRQ (process kthread) · irq_work (hardirq) · WQ_BH (softirq, 6.9+).
list_head = intrusive (node embedded in object → no alloc, object on many lists).
container_of(ptr,type,member) = (char*)ptr - offsetof(type,member): member* → object*.
list_for_each_entry hides it; use _safe to delete while iterating.
offsetof = standard C89 (<stddef.h>); kernel uses __builtin_offsetof.
API pairs: smp_call_function_single (blocks, process) vs _async (atomic/hardirq).
msleep/usleep_range (sleep) vs udelay (busy, any ctx). spin_lock_bh (excl. softirq)
vs _irqsave (excl. hardirq) — local; lock covers other CPUs.
arm64 EL: EL0 user · EL1 kernel (EL2/VHE on FVP) · EL2 hyp · EL3 firmware (TF-A).
svc=syscall, smc=firmware. Boot: BL1→BL2→BL31→U-Boot→Linux.
Yocto: .cfg fragment in SRC_URI (auto-merged). select (forces on) vs depends on
(you enable chain). Promptless symbol (IRQ_SIM) can't be set by fragment/menuconfig →
must be select'd. Reliable: bitbake -c menuconfig then -c diffconfig.

Gotchas: atomics_lab loses 0 on FVP (quantum sim ≠ real HW — "passes" ≠ correct). completion/waitqueue: on-stack completion + running worker = UAF. kthread has a kernel stack (SP_EL1) but no user stack (mm=NULL). radix_tree → XArray in v4.20.
